All WordPress.com bloggers are required to maintain the credit links, even our VIP bloggers. Please do not hide or alter text or links for the footer credits or the toolbar. Modifying the style of the footer text (i.e. colors and font size) is fine as long as it’s still readable.
You could use a Text Widget to place a copyright notice in your sidebar instead: http://en.support.wordpress.com/widgets/text-widget
